Learn How to Spot Smothered Mate: Mate in 1
This puzzle is a classic middlegame tactical finish where the king’s own pieces become the cage. In smothered mate patterns, the enemy king is boxed in by its surrounding pieces and cannot capture the checking knight because every escape square is covered. Even when one side is materially ahead, a single forcing move can end the game immediately if the king has no flight squares and no defensive capture is possible. It’s a great example of how tactics can override static evaluation.
